Common name - Wood Nymph Stick Insect
Scientific name - Haaniella grayii

This listing is for 5 EGGS, of a large species of stick insect native to Borneo. This species holds the record for laying the largest stick insect eggs in the world (even bigger than jungle nymphs) and adult are well-known for their incredible ability to produce a 'hissing' sound using their wings when feeling threatened.

These are CAPTIVE BRED in my collection, with this stock originating from Borneo, Asia. The food plants for this species are bramble, raspberry, oak, beech, etc.
